About the Role
Driver Hire Grangemouth is recruiting an experienced HGV Class 2 Driver for a 12 week temp to perm opportunity with a well-known timber distribution company. This is a great chance to move into a long-term, stable role with a respected employer in the timber and panel products sector.
Key Duties
- Delivering timber and sheet materials using a Class 2 vehicle
- Securing loads safely and following company safety procedures
- Providing professional customer service at delivery points
- Completing all delivery and vehicle paperwork
- Daily vehicle checks and general vehicle cleanliness
- Occasional night-outs (paid)
- Supporting warehouse/yard operations when needed
- Working various start times to suit delivery destinations
Requirements
- Class 2 (Category C) licence
- Minimum 2 years on licence
- Previous HGV 2 experience (timber/building materials advantageous)
- Valid CPC & Digital Tachograph
- Good customer service and communication skills
- Ability to complete some manual handling
- Reliable and safety focused
